It has actually long been understood that marriage (or other long-term, committed relationships) and drug abuse do not blend. Having a partner who drinks too much or utilizes drugs is very much like throwing a stone into a still pond: the impacts ripple out and affects all that is near. In the case of a partner who uses drugs or beverages too much, the impact is felt by his or her children, family members, pals, and colleagues.
Couples in which a partner abuses drugs or alcohol are frequently really unhappy; in truth, these partners are frequently more dissatisfied than couples who don't have issues with alcohol or other drugs, but who look for assistance for marital problems. As drinking or drug use becomes worse, it starts to take more and more time away from the couple, taking its toll by developing a psychological range between the partners that is difficult to conquer.
It is frequently the battling itself that can create an environment or situation in which the partner with the drinking or drug problems uses these compounds to lower his or her stress. When the substance usage ultimately ends up being one of the primary factors for battling or arguing, what we see take place is a vicious cycle, in which substance usage triggers dispute, the dispute causes more compound usage as a method of lowering stress, dispute about the substance usage escalates, more drinking or drug usage happens, and so on.

There are a number of telltale indications that drinking or drug usage by a partner is triggering damage to the relationship to the point that assist from a treatment specialist might be required. The following are some of the common risk signals typically seen in couples in which a partner has a substance usage issue: Numerous arguments about drinking or drugs use or things related to drinking or drug usage, such as cash problems, avoiding late, not taking care of obligations in the house, etc On various events, needing to "cover" for a partner who has actually been consuming or using drugs excessive by making reasons for him or her, such as reporting to an employer or co-worker that the compound user is "sick" and will not be at work as an outcome A partner reporting that he or she drinks or utilizes drugs to decrease stress or stress associated to arguments and battles in the home about alcohol or other drugs Drinking and drug use is the only or among the few things the partners like to do together Episodes of domestic violence, or "angry touching" by either partner when a partner has actually been drinking or utilizing drugs Finding that one or both partners need to be intoxicated or high to show signs of affection or to speak about the issues in their relationship The relationship or household as a whole becomes separated from pals and loved ones to hide the drinking or drug issue Although a lot of couples will not show all of these risk signs, if even among these is present in your marriage or relationship, it suggests that it may be time for you to "take stock" of the relationship and believe about making it much better.
